Igawa to become third Rising Sun player posted.

Daisuke Matsuzaka
Akinori Iwamura

and now Kei Igawa (pitcher) will be posted.

Wasn't that one of the names the Cubs might have been looking at over there?

http://abcnews.go.com/Sports/wireStory?id=2643385
(reuters)

Igawa, who is still three years away from becoming a free agent, will be able to leave Japan's Hanshin Tigers and talk to MLB teams under the posting system.
